[EAN: 9780387987606], Neubuch, [SC: 0.0], [PU: Springer New York], ALGEBRA; MATHEMATICALLOGIC; MODELTHEORY; SETTHEORY, Druck auf Anfrage Neuware - Printed after ordering - This book offers an introductory course in model theory emphasizing connections to algebra. It will be an appropriate introduction both for graduate students interested in advanced work in model theory and for students and researchers in logic or algebra who want to learn the basic results and themes of model theory. In the end, the reader will have a firm background in model theory and be well motivated and well prepared for more advanced treatments like Pillay's 'Geometric Model Theory' or Buechler's 'Essential Stability Theory.'While some familiarity at the undergraduate level with mathematical logic would be helpful, it is not assumed. The author assumes familiarity with algebra at the first-year graduate level., Books<

David Marker is Professor of Mathematics at the University of Illinois at Chicago. His main area of research involves mathematical logic and model theory, and their applications to algebra and geometry. This book was developed from a series of lectures given by the author at the Mathematical Sciences Research Institute in 1998.
